Saturday:
We sailed from Ibiza towards the Freus and, after crossing them, we anchored in Formentera. We will do it in the beach of the Sabina in front of the legendary Tiburon. From here we will observe one of the best sunsets; unlike in the Peninsula, here you will dismiss our sun by the sea and not by land.
Sunday:
We can sail to Cala Saona, a little bit further south of Formentera, and visit the treetop, where they make the best Mojitos on the island. Another option is to cross already to Ibiza. Aeolo sends!
Monday:
Today, yes or yes, we are going to Ibiza. We can catch a buoy in Salines or continue sailing to Cala Jondal and down to the well-known Blue Marlin beach club.
Tuesday:
Today we will continue navigating towards the NW of the island. We will pass by the magical island of Es Vedra and anchor behind it in Cala D'Hort or we will continue to Coves de Comte, where we can bathe in the most turquoise waters of the island.
Wednesday:
Today we will border Conejera, where we can make a brief anchoring and take a walk to go up to its lighthouse, enter the bay of San Antonio or anchor in Cala Salada, one of the places on the island where the best paellas are made.
Thursday:
We will go up to Cala Benirras and, with a bit of luck, we will coincide with the hippies and we will say goodbye to the sun to the rhythm of their bongos.
Friday:
If the wind allows it, we will continue bordering the north. We will build a fortress in Puerto San Miguel and visit its cave of the pirates, to end the day in Ibiza. There we will disembark.
